Hadham Rural District was formed in 1895 (a year after the introduction of rural districts) from the whole Bishop's Stortford Rural District which was abolished at the same time. In 1935 Hadham Rural District was also abolished. This time the parishes were divided between Braughing Rural District and Ware Rural District (as given below), with part of Thorley going to Bishop's Stortford Urban District. Some of the parishes were merged into single parishes in 1935. [edit] Parishes
